The
Acadia Parish Planning Commission met in regular session Tuesday,
April 30, 2002 at 4:30 p.m. in the Police Jury Meeting Room, third
floor, Courthouse Building, Crowley, Louisiana.

Chairman, Leonard Spears called the meeting to order.
The agenda was revised unanimously to include the request submitted
by Becky Ardoin.
It was moved by Florette Bergeron and seconded by Betty Pousson to
approve the minutes of December 4, 2001. Motion carried.
Karl Aucoin, Engineer for the Commission, presented comments on
Dermas Mouton Subdivision. Motion was offered by John Hains and
seconded by Betty Pousson to approve the Preliminary Construction
Drawings for Dermas Mouton Phase II contingent upon soil cement and
soil determinations prior to base stabilization. Motion carried.
Engineer, Ron Sarver, requested a postponement on the review of
Belmont Estate until the next meeting.
A motion was offered by Charles Andrus and seconded by Florette
Bergeron to approve the preliminary plat submitted by CADO
Incorporated of the development located on Quail Hollow Road owned
by Mr. Merlin Leger. Motion carried.
Karl Aucoin noted the need to include culvert sizes and the location
of existing water lines on the drawings.
The Commission President made reference to correspondence received
from Tim Mader, Parish review engineer, regarding the street
conditions located in the area developed by Arnold LeDoux Farms.
Karl Aucoin, engineer for the owners, explained the current status
of the corrective proceedings indicating the delay in determining
final subdivision boundaries. He also noted that the existing roads
needed serious repairs.
Becky Audoin requested permission to divide a 1.33 acres lot located
in Bosco Heights Subdivisioninto two parts. Because the regulations
govern the re-subdivision of property, it became a matter for the
commission.
Motion was offered by Thomas Sonnier, seconded by Betty Pousson to
approve the request to divide Lot Twenty-Eight (Lot 28) of Bosco
Heights Subdivision provided the following conditions are met:
‒ the lot is divided into two equal portions establishing equal or
nearly
equal front footages,
‒ that the owners be informed that the division may still be
affected by
local restrictive covenants or legal conditions,
‒ that this approval shall be null and void should the existing
owners not
agree to the division.
Motion carried.
John E. Hains announced his resignation from the Acadia Parish
Planning Commission effective next regular meeting.
The next meeting was scheduled for May 21, 2002 at 4:30 p.m.
Due to no further business, the meeting was adjourned.
